TRS MLAs poaching issue: CM KCR responds in a befitting manner at Chundur meeting

When it comes to the sensational case of alleged attempts to poach TRS MLAs, Chief Minister K. Chandrashekhar Rao has come forward and responded accordingly.

When speaking to the large crowd at the Chundur meeting in the Munugode constituency on Sunday, Telangana Chief Minister called four TRS MLAs by name: Pilot Rohith Reddy of Tandur, Harshvardhan Reddy of Kollapur, Guvvala Balaraju of Achampet, and Rega Kantha Rao of Pinapaka on the stage.

CM KCR claimed that the four MLAs were allegedly offered 100 crore each in addition to contracts and key positions in the union As these MLAs are true citizens of Telangana, they rejected them in a befitting manner, according to Mr. KCR
